Energy consumption is an urgent global issue, with buildings in developed countries accounting for 20–40% of energy consumption, surpassing the industrial and transportation sectors. The growing demand for building services and the long-term use of indoor spaces are reinforcing this trend, making energy efficiency a cornerstone of local, national and international energy policy. This article explores the complexity of energy consumption in a sports center that resembles a miniature city where a myriad of daily activities take place. In addition to daily training, these centers may also house the school’s football program, administration, various teams, and even athletes. This complexity requires a comprehensive energy assessment that emphasizes efficiency improvements that consider not only the facility but also the impact on the broader community. This study highlights the importance of efficiency and goes beyond reducing consumption and CO2 emissions. This highlights the educational role of these megastructures, which can inspire spectators and stakeholders to emulate sustainable behaviors. In addition, this study performs segmentation by detailing energy consumption during different activities within the complex ecosystem of a sports center. Understanding these patterns is critical to develop customized strategies to achieve maximum efficiency and promote broader cultural change toward sustainability. The research also addresses some energy efficiency measures in order to reduce the environmental impact of the sports center.
